Open!

As of Saturday, November 2, Winter Park is open for the season!

The mountain received 3-4 FEET of snow during the month of October, and since the current snowpack is about 265% of average, why not start spinning lifts earlier than planned?!

A handful of lower-front-side lifts and trails are open. Weatherwise, it’ll be a beautiful weekend with sunny skies, morning lows in the teens, and daytime highs in the upper 20s to low 30s.

I do not see any significant snowstorms during the next week, though I am keeping my eye on Sunday and Monday, November 10-11 as the time that we might see additional flakes thanks to a storm that could brush the northern mountains of Colorado.
